School Assignment Checklist
This Assignment Checklist is designed to guide students through the entire assignment process, from understanding the requirements to submitting a polished final product. Encouraging students to use such a checklist can enhance their organizational skills and contribute to overall academic success.

Understanding the Assignment:
-
Carefully read the assignment prompt or guidelines.
-
Highlight key instructions, requirements, and deadlines.
Create a Schedule:
-
Break down the assignment into manageable tasks.
-
Create a realistic timeline to complete each task, considering other commitments.
Research and Gather Information:
-
Conduct thorough research using reliable sources.
-
Organize and document relevant information, including citations.
Outline and Structure:
-
Create an outline to organize thoughts and structure the assignment.
-
Ensure a clear introduction, body, and conclusion.
Writing Process:
-
Start with a strong introduction that grabs the reader's attention.
-
Develop each point logically in the body paragraphs.
-
Use clear and concise language.
Citations and References:
-
Properly cite all sources used in the assignment.
-
Follow the designated citation style (APA, MLA, Chicago, etc.).
Proofreading and Editing:
-
Review the assignment for grammatical errors, typos, and clarity.
-
Edit for coherence and ensure each paragraph flows smoothly.
Submission Guidelines:
-
Review submission guidelines (online platform, file format, etc.).
-
Ensure the assignment is saved and named correctly.
Final Review:
-
Conduct a final review of the entire assignment.
-
Ensure all requirements are met before submission.
Submit on Time:
-
Submit the assignment by the specified deadline.
-
Confirm submission through the appropriate platform.
Reflect on Feedback:
-
If feedback is provided, carefully review it.
-
Consider feedback for improvement in future assignments.
